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Blanched Almonds vs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t:
Blanched Almonds have 2.1 times more Vitamin B2, 1.8 times more Vitamin B6 and 108 times more Vitamin E than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t.
While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t contains 2.5 times more Vitamin B1, 2.3 times more Vitamin B9, more Vitamin B12 and more Vitamin K than Blanched Almonds.
Both Blanched Almonds and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t have similar amounts of Vitamin B3 and Vitamin B5 per 1 lb.
Both Blanched Almonds as well as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in C and Vitamin D in 1 lb.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Blanched Almonds vs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t:
Blanched Almonds have 2.2 times more Calcium, 8.2 times more Copper, 11.2 times more Magnesium, 4.8 times more Manganese, 5.1 times more Phosphorus, 5.5 times more Potassium and 4.8 times more Zinc than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t.
While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t contains 7.1 times more Selenium and 15.7 times more Sodium than Blanched Almonds.
Both Blanched Almonds and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t have similar amounts of Iron per 1 lb.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
Blanched Almonds have 2.2 times more Energy, 14.6 times more Fat, 4.9 times more Saturated Fat, 17.4 times more Omega 6, 4.3 times more Fiber and 2.6 times more Protein than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t.
While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t contains 8.8 times more Omega 3 and 2.7 times more Carbohydrate than Blanched Almonds.
Both Blanched Almonds and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t have similar amounts of Sugars per 1 lb.
Both Blanched Almonds as well as Bread, white, commercially prepared, low sodium, no salt have insufficient amounts of Cholesterol, Glucose and Sucrose in 1 lb.
